Description
Festive holiday cookies bursting with sweet cranberries and white chocolate, topped with a creamy orange glaze for irresistible bliss.
Ingredients
1 cup unsalted butter, softened
3/4 cup granulated sugar
3/4 cup brown sugar, packed
2 large e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up dried cranberries
1 cup white chocolate chips
For glaze: 4 oz cream cheese, softened
1 cup powdered sugar
1 tablespoon orange zest
2 tablespoons orange juice
Instructions
Step 1: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C) and line baking sheets with parchment paper.
Step 2: In a large bowl, cream together but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until light and fluffy.
Step 3: Beat in eggs one at a time, then mix in vanilla extract.
Step 4: In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, and salt.
Step 5: Gradually add dry ingredients to wet ingredients, mixing until just combined.
Step 6: Fold in dried cranberries and white chocolate chips.
Step 7: Drop rounded tablespoons of dough onto prepared baking sheets, spacing about 2 inches apart.
Step 8: Bake for 10-12 minutes or until edges are lightly golden.
Step 9: Let cookies cool on baking sheets for 5 minutes, then transfer to wire racks to cool completely.
Step 10: For glaze, beat cream cheese until smooth, then gradually mix in powdered sugar, orange zest, and orange juice until creamy.
Step 11: Drizzle glaze over cooled cookies and let set before serving.
